Today's the day. It's Vixen's first day back to work and we already know what mission she's going on. She won't be going alone though. She and Andy started this as a partner mission, and that's how they'll end it.

Hand in hand, they walked into the agency together, stars beginning to appear in the night sky. Both were happy to finish this and keep moving forward because if they didn't, it would've stuck with them for too long.

Though Vixen was over telling the story, she never forgot, much less forgave those people for what they did. As for Andy, he was never over what happened to his wife.

For what felt like countless nights, Vixen struggled to sleep, and even cried from the pain at times. All Andy could do was try his best to comfort her, but that did nothing for her aching body.

Because of what they did, Andy had to hold his wife and listen to her suffer. There was nothing he could do or say to make the pain disappear, to turn her tears into laughter without her ribs making her regret it.

In a few hours, they'll finally have their revenge and can look ahead to better days.

When they went into Ace's office, he was ready with the file on his desk.

He slid it towards them, "information has been gathered and updated. Whatever you need to know, it's there."

The pair of agents took the file and opened it, reading over everything. The names and faces of new and old gang members, location of the hideout, daily times of when they're all gathered in the hideout...all of it, last updated this morning.

They now have the when and where and all of those fuckers are gonna be there.

The two smirked at each other, then looked over at Ace.

"You know what to do." He nodded. "I'll see you when you get back."

With that, Andy and Vixen were on their way to suit up.  Then, they signed out the weapons they were gonna use. More than what they'd usually bring, but tonight is special.

In the car, heading to the hideout location, they studied the new faces in the gang and talked about their plan on how shit would go down.

By the time they arrived, most of their strategy was worked out, and that was enough for them to continue towards the hideout.

The gang is still located along the same streets as before, in the basement of a rundown building. In the mission file, even the floor plans of the building were given. The two assassins knew exactly where to go and what to do when they were in position. Their Eyes were on standby, but wouldn't really be needed.

Through the darkness, Vixen and Andy approached the gang's building. There was no point in trying the front door, so they silently snuck in through one of the windows.

As they proceeded toward the basement stairs, a set of footsteps were heard coming up. The pair made gestures to each other that translated to Andy grabbing whoever was ascending upstairs.

He hid against the wall beside the doorway with Vixen next to him, and once he saw a sliver of the target, he restrained him. One arm held the target's upper body while the other hand covered his mouth to muffle his screams.

Andy let Vixen get a good look at the target, and she determined that he was one of the newer members. He can be handled quickly.

First, to shut him up, she stabbed her blade into his throat, then slashed down to the base of his neck.

"That's enough," she barely whispered, "leave him. We have more important targets to get to."

Andy let the body fall to the ground and followed Vixen down the stairs. Near the bottom, light and the sound of a TV came from the basement. They moved so quietly, they didn't even want to breathe, thinking it would draw attention to them.
